§ 938. County detective in counties of Bronx and Kings, County\ndetectives are hereby empowered, under the direction of the district\nattorney by whom appointed, to preserve order, to examine all papers and\nprocesses issued from such offices, to serve all papers and processes\nissued from such office, to examine all bench warrants and orders of\narrest in criminal cases, and to perform such other duties as may from\ntime to time be required of them by such district attorney. Such\nofficers may be authorized to act as deputy sheriffs by the sheriff of\nthe city of New York to assist in preserving the peace. Such officers\nshall hold office during the pleasure of the district attorney.\n
